Transaction ec2ddcea69c9bdcf621bda7fe06a82f87a47acb094a34eea33f933fa6ec43097
1 Input
1 Output
-
ec2ddcea69c9bdcf621bda7fe06a82f87a47acb094a34eea33f933fa6ec43097:0
- value
- 325649
- script pubkey
- OP_0 OP_PUSHBYTES_32 d499b55115f21dc5897cb6b4d9c2fc1ef26443cd53dd8b73d2226e739eb6015a
- address
- bc1q6jvm25g47gwutztuk66dnshurmexgs7d20wcku7jyfh8884kq9dqpnml69